Congrats to Patrick Kennedy owner at (Kenndy Performance Center) in Nashville,Tn with his beast of a 135 shop car recently laying down 690whp on the dynojet at only 27 psi with his MMP Stage 3 turbos. This sets the bar for that psi on a stock engine for these turbos. Patrick's shop has installed many sets of these turbos with most of them running close to 700whp currently. He has new maps coming to raise the boost and see what she can do on 30psi. Also he is gonna give Omars 135 1/2 mile record a run in the near future. Great job Team Kennedy Performance!!!!

To be fair though, this dyno was posted on FB as well, and while I'm not a huge fan of AD-E as a vendor, Andy is a smart cookie and knows his stuff. He did point out that the dyno doesn't make sense. We only get to see part of the dyno screen, and the torque at 6500 is 500ft.lbs. That is not 690 HP, but 618. The torque and HP cross at 4700, which in itself isn't an issue because torque and HP can be scaled different, but the 690 HP graph fits on the torque axis, so something is fishy. I think Andy did say that dyno dynamics read low, and they have a correction factor that can be applied. The owner of the car has yet to comment and clear things up, and he may not even be aware if it wasn't his dyno. He does own a shop though, so I'm not sure if that's a good excuse.

The scaling is off. Mathematically TQ and HP are always equal at 5252 rpm. The only time you see a dyno printout where they don't meet is when the set tq and hp to different scales. We cant see the other side of the sheet so its hard to say but like someone pointed out the HP looks like it lines right up on the RH side which is labelled TQ from what I can read lol. Definitely weird for sure.
